Top Selling Classroom Novels

In elementary classrooms, stories that center on friendship, loss, and personal growth remain favorites for introducing young readers to deeper themes. These novels often feature relatable characters - whether human or animal - who navigate challenges with courage and kindness, encouraging empathy and self-reflection. In middle school, literature begins to explore complex social and emotional issues. Popular novels at this level delve into dystopian worlds, survival scenarios, and the importance of empathy and individuality, prompting students to think critically and engage in deeper discussion. High school reading lists often include powerful works that address injustice, identity, and societal pressure. These texts provide students with historical context and moral dilemmas, challenging them to analyze character motivations and broader themes. Across all grade levels, imaginative stories also play a key role in sparking curiosity and building literary skills, helping students develop a lasting connection to reading.
